To be a journeyman electrical expert indicates to be on the second degree of standing in a three-phase electrical career. The phases are as complies with: apprentice, journeyman, and master electrical expert. While some journeymen function for electrical firms, others are independent. Journeymen might work with domestic, commercial, or commercial buildings, each of which comes with its very own collection of responsibilities.
Regardless, all electrical experts are expected to carry out the ideal methods for electrical safety and security and stick to the National Electric Code (NEC). A lot of a journeyman's job involves setting up, attaching, checking, fixing, and maintaining electrical systems and parts, consisting of wiring, electrical outlets, devices, electrical switches, breaker, safety and security systems, and lights.
All journeyman and master electrical contractors have to be certified to legitimately function - local commercial electricians. Instructions often last three to 5 years and are offered by various organizations, local unions, or licensed electricians eager to advisor and have a person job under them.
